What is a Courier Delivery App?

A courier delivery platform is an online service that connects businesses to professional or delivery companies. The platform can be used to manage pickups and drop-offs effectively. It offers a variety of advanced features, including real-time tracking of couriers and logistics management, as well as shipping options, delivery options, and a variety of payment gateway choices. Different Types of Courier Delivery Apps

A delivery service that is on demand is not boring. Different kinds of services can be provided, and as a result, various kinds of apps can be developed.

Postal and Courier Services

Courier and postal service companies specialize in parcel delivery as a principal service. FedEx is a prime illustration of this kind of business. Many of these companies use smartphone apps, and a few, such as FedEx, are even equipped with applications for delivery on the same day.

The delivery market is worth USD 4.8 Bn. Customers can utilize some of these applications to schedule pickups or print shipping labels.

Tracking Aggregators

Tracking aggregators gather tracking data from various sources and assemble it into a single platform. The company just needs to input the shipping ID and then synchronize the tracking information interface with the data provided.

They may also employ push notifications to keep customers and receivers informed of the condition of their parcels. Mobile applications that can track packages are employed in custom-branded delivery and integrated solutions. Some companies provide a variety of services to ensure the delivery is successful.

Customers will be informed when the parcel is being sent or shipped and also when the package has been successfully delivered. These programs are crucial to companies’ success because of their simplicity and transparency.

Parcel Delivery Services

In essence, the marketplaces for parcel delivery are Uber to couriers. These apps or services are not owned by delivery executives or customers. They provide a place for supply and demand to meet.

This approach has been highly effective and profitable for a range of companies. Small courier businesses will benefit from it since they are likely to encounter many more clients.

Customers can also select the most suitable delivery service to satisfy their requirements. This creates a win-win for both the business and the client. The segment is worth approximately USD 6.3 Bn, with a total of USD 126 million in the US alone.

What is the Development Cost of a Courier Delivery App?

The cost of courier delivery app development can differ widely based on many factors, such as the complexity of the application and features you want to add, the platform that it is designed to run on (iOS, Android, or both), and the geographical area of your development team. It is important to know that the cost of a courier on demand app development services is determined by various factors.

Here are a few factors affecting the cost of courier delivery app development.

Feature Complexity

  • Basic App: A Basic app with basic features such as registration ordering, order book tracking via GPS, and payment integration may cost between $10,000 and $25,000.
  • Medium Complexity app: The addition of more advanced features such as route optimization, chat within the app, Push notifications, and real-time analytics could increase the price to between $25,000 and $50,000.
  • Highly Complex App: For an app that has advanced customizations like AI-driven logistics suggestions, multi-language support, and advanced security protocols, costs between $50,000 and $100,000 or more.

Platform

  • Single Platform: Building apps for only an individual platform (either iOS or Android) can significantly reduce costs. Based on the complexity of your app, this can range from $10,000 to $75,000.
  • Cross-Platform: Making an application that works across the iOS and Android platforms could increase the cost because of the extra testing and compatibility demands. Expect to spend anywhere from $15,000 to more than $100,000.

Design

  • UX/UI Design: A well-designed interface is vital for user interaction. To create a visually appealing and user-friendly design, you should budget between $2,000 and $10,000, depending on the complexity of the app and the design’s experience.

Backend Development

  • Server and Infrastructure: Hosting as well as data management and processing functions, can initially range between $5,000 and $20,000, with ongoing expenses based on the load of servers and maintenance needs.

Maintenance and Upgrades

  • Indefinite Costs: Once the app is deployed, it will require regular updates, bug fixes, and perhaps scaling. These expenses can amount to 15% of the initial annual development costs.

Development Team

  • Structure and Location: Costs differ significantly depending on the development team’s location. For example, North American developers might cost $100-$250 each hour, Eastern European developers $50 to $150 an hour, and South Asian developers $20 to $50 per hour.

Additional Costs

  • Legal and Administrative: The location and nature of your business may also require planning for patents, licensing, or compliance with local laws, which can result in additional expenses.
